What are some common challenges faced by software implementation project managers, and how can they be addressed?

Software Implementation Project Managers often encounter challenges such as aligning client expectations with the software's capabilities, managing tight deadlines, and coordinating cross-functional teams. Effective communication is crucial to ensure all stakeholders understand project milestones and any limitations. Proactively identifying risks, setting clear deliverables, and fostering collaboration between technical teams and end-users can help address these challenges and ensure successful project delivery.

What does a software implementation project manager do?

A Software Implementation Project Manager oversees the planning, coordination, and execution of software deployment projects for organizations. They work closely with clients, developers, and other stakeholders to ensure that software systems are implemented smoothly, on time, and within budget. Their responsibilities include managing timelines, resources, risk mitigation, and user training to ensure successful adoption of new software solutions. They also handle troubleshooting and post-implementation support to address any issues that may arise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a software implementation project manager?

To thrive as a Software Implementation Project Manager, you need strong project management skills, a solid understanding of software development lifecycles, and a relevant degree, often supplemented by certifications like PMP or Agile/Scrum. Familiarity with project management tools (such as Jira, Trello, or MS Project), CRM/ERP systems, and implementation methodologies is typically required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ills help you lead diverse teams and navigate client needs. These abilities ensure successful software rollouts that meet organizational goals, stay on schedule, and deliver value to clients.

Total Project Strategies, Inc. (TPS)

Miami Dade County Public Schools (MDCPS) Program Management (PM) Services

TPS, a sub-consultant to AECOM, is seeking a qualified Project Manager to take on the role of Owner’s Representative. The selected Project Manager primary responsibility is to oversee and manage resources to ensure the successful progress and delivery of multiple projects as part of the MDCPS Building Program. The task covers several different types of scopes with emphasis on comprehensive renovations and system replacement scopes. Project construction cost range from $5million -$50million

QUALIFICATIONS:

§ four-year college education (Bachelor’s) in architecture, management, engineering, planning or related field from an accredited institution

§ and at least seven (7) years of successful experience with progressively increasing responsibility for the overall management of medium to large institutional, commercial and/or public building construction projects

§ Preference will be given to candidates with experience managing higher education and/or K-12

§ Working knowledge of Microsoft Office software and industry standard design and construction management software is required

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S AND ABILITIES:

1. Knowledge of project management strategies/concepts to support the services of a major capital building program. (cradle to grave)

2. Skilled in the administration and the delivery of planning, design and construction management services of multiple projects occurring concurrently

3. Knowledge and expertise to review and respond to planning and design activities such as: K-12 program development, renovation scope design management and site planning to cover: transportation, zoning, building orientation, on-site parking & stacking, storm water and utilities matters

4. Knowledge and expertise in Educational Plant Surveys, Space Utilization Studies, Facilities Lists and Design Guidelines

5. Knowledge and experience to adhere to in-house policies & procedures to support the planning, design and construction of multiple renovations projects

6. Ability to conduct high level reviews of project design and construction submittals for accuracy, completeness and compliance with initial programming, planning and design guidelines objectives

7. Skilled in negotiating consultant, design and construction contracts

8. Skilled in procuring goods and services in a public institution environment

9. Skilled in planning, tracking, evaluating and reporting on project management issues

10. Knowledge of current planning, design and construction industry best practices

11. Knowledge of local and State governmental and contractual and procurement requirements

12. Above average oral and written communications

13. Knowledge of Florida DOE regulations and experience in the implementation of Florida Statutes and State Requirements for Educational Facilities with regards to the planning, design and construction of higher education facilities.
